What is Business to Business Segmentation

What is Business to Business Segmentation?

Do you know what is business to business segmentation? It is the technique of breaking down a market of business clients into discrete groups according to common traits.

Businesses can better target their marketing, sales, and product development initiatives to each segment’s specific demands. With B2B segmentation, You can:

  • Increase income
  • Enhance client connections
  • Manage resources by comprehending various types

Why Is B2B Segmentation Important?

B2B purchasers are motivated by efficiency, rationality, and long-term value. It is opposite to business-to-consumer (B2C) markets, where consumers frequently base their purchases on feelings or personal preferences. Businesses that use effective segmentation can:

  • Determine which clients are valuable and concentrate on the most lucrative markets.
  • Tailor marketing tactics to target specific demands and pain spots.
  • Increase sales efficiency by providing pertinent solutions to the proper prospects.
  • Enhance product and service offerings according to each segment’s unique needs.

Types of B2B Segmentation

There are many essential categories into which B2B segmentation may be divided:

Firmographic Segmentation

This approach separates companies according to factors including geography, revenue, industry, and firm size. It assists businesses in focusing on specific sectors and adjusting their strategy accordingly.

Demographic Segmentation

However, B2B demographic segmentation focuses on decision-makers inside an organization, which is frequently linked to B2C markets. It considers seniority, role, and job title to improve marketing efforts.

Behavioral Segmentation

This method examines how companies use their goods and services. It incorporates use habits, brand loyalty, and past purchases to provide individualized consumer experiences.

Needs-Based Segmentation

Businesses’ priorities and problems vary. By segmenting their clientele based on their demands, businesses may provide solutions that specifically address customers’ pain points.

Technographic Segmentation

Technographic segmentation divides businesses according to the software, tools, and digital platforms they utilize since technology is essential to corporate operations.

How to Implement an Effective B2B Segmentation Strategy?

  • Collect information from dependable sources, such as analytics tools, market research, and consumer surveys.
  • Establish distinct divisions according to common traits and business requirements.
  • Create specialized advertising strategies that address the issues that each market group faces.
  • Track results and modify tactics in response to consumer input and market developments.
